In AFIS (Automated Fingerprint Identification System)
the gray fingerprint image is transformed into a thinned binary image in which there are a mass of false features that will affect the follow-up classification and verification and reduce the identification rate of the system. In this paper
a new fast ridge tracing algorithm
8-neighbour coding ridge tracing
is proposed firstly. Then a post-processing algorithm is presented for eliminating the false features based on local structural information and the attributes of the features that are obtained by the tracking algorithm. Pseudo-structures in fingerprints
such as short lines
break ridges
spurs
forks
isolated islands
bridges
interlinked islands and triangles
can be identified and eliminated by the approach. The validity of the method is confirmed by experiments conducted in the paper.
